The most common and recent 5-letter answer for "Letter between gamma and epsilon" is DELTA.
The Greek alphabet sequence goes alpha, beta, gamma, delta, epsilon. The clue asks for the letter that comes directly after gamma and before epsilon, which is delta.
This clue was last seen in the WSJ Crossword on June 29, 2026.
Delta is the fourth letter of the Greek alphabet.
